The Royal Mint has previously created coins honoring David Bowie, Elton John, the Rolling Stones and Queen.
You gotta have more than “Faith” to pocket the new George Michael coin.
A commemorative minting of coins that rolled out on Monday ranged in price from a couple of banknotes to a small fortune as the late musician continues to rack up posthumous honors years after his death.
A silver-colored version stamped by the Royal Mint with Michael’s likeness in trademark aviator-style sunglasses, complete with his blow-dried locks and razor stubble he sported in the video for “Faith” starts at $19.
